Hall-D Software  alpha
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
chebyshev_fit.C File Reference

Go to the source code of this file.

Functions

Double_t T0 (Double_t x)
 
Double_t T1 (Double_t x)
 
Double_t T2 (Double_t x)
 
Double_t T3 (Double_t x)
 
Double_t T4 (Double_t x)
 
Double_t T5 (Double_t x)
 
Double_t T6 (Double_t x)
 
Double_t T7 (Double_t x)
 
Double_t T8 (Double_t x)
 
Double_t T9 (Double_t x)
 
void chebyshev_fit (void)
 
void ChebyshevTestFit ()
 
TF1 * chebyshev_Fit (TH1D *h, UInt_t order=9)
 
TF1 * chebyshev_FindBestFunction (TH1D *h, UInt_t max_order=9)
 
TF1 * chebyshev_MakeTF1 (Double_t xmin, Double_t xmax, UInt_t order)
 

Function Documentation

TF1* chebyshev_FindBestFunction ( TH1D *  h,
UInt_t  max_order = 9 
)

Definition at line 64 of file chebyshev_fit.C.

References chebyshev_MakeTF1(), and f.

Referenced by ChebyshevTestFit().

void chebyshev_fit ( void  )

Definition at line 18 of file chebyshev_fit.C.

References ChebyshevTestFit().

TF1* chebyshev_Fit ( TH1D *  h,
UInt_t  order = 9 
)

Definition at line 51 of file chebyshev_fit.C.

References chebyshev_MakeTF1(), and f.

Referenced by FitSection(), and Parameterize().

TF1* chebyshev_MakeTF1 ( Double_t  xmin,
Double_t  xmax,
UInt_t  order 
)

Definition at line 96 of file chebyshev_fit.C.

Referenced by chebyshev_FindBestFunction(), and chebyshev_Fit().

void ChebyshevTestFit ( )

Definition at line 29 of file chebyshev_fit.C.

References c1, chebyshev_FindBestFunction(), f, and h.

Referenced by chebyshev_fit().

Double_t T0 ( Double_t  x)

Definition at line 3 of file chebyshev_fit.C.

Referenced by DParticleID::GetdEdxSigma_DC().

Double_t T1 ( Double_t  x)

Definition at line 4 of file chebyshev_fit.C.

References x.

Referenced by xstream::digest::process_chunk().

Double_t T2 ( Double_t  x)

Definition at line 5 of file chebyshev_fit.C.

Referenced by xstream::digest::process_chunk().

Double_t T3 ( Double_t  x)

Definition at line 6 of file chebyshev_fit.C.

References x.

Referenced by xstream::digest::process_chunk().

Double_t T4 ( Double_t  x)

Definition at line 7 of file chebyshev_fit.C.

Referenced by xstream::digest::process_chunk().

Double_t T5 ( Double_t  x)

Definition at line 8 of file chebyshev_fit.C.

References x.

Referenced by xstream::digest::process_chunk().

Double_t T6 ( Double_t  x)

Definition at line 9 of file chebyshev_fit.C.

Referenced by xstream::digest::process_chunk().

Double_t T7 ( Double_t  x)

Definition at line 10 of file chebyshev_fit.C.

References x.

Referenced by xstream::digest::process_chunk().

Double_t T8 ( Double_t  x)

Definition at line 11 of file chebyshev_fit.C.

Referenced by xstream::digest::process_chunk().

Double_t T9 ( Double_t  x)

Definition at line 12 of file chebyshev_fit.C.

References x.

Referenced by xstream::digest::process_chunk().